FEMINIST was on the ground in DC, reporting from outside the Supreme Court as the ACLU_nationwide and its partners argued inside for trans kids’ right to play sports. 🏳️‍⚧️ At the center of West Virginia v. B.P.J. is Becky Pepper-Jackson, a 15-year-old girl who loves her friends, band, and track & field. Despite being the only openly transgender athlete in the state, she has been singled out by politicians and barred from playing on the girls’ team.
